🚀 The 'Logic Bridge': Moving from Simple to Complex Sentences
At the A2 level, you likely use simple sentences: "Paul Allen died. The family sold the team." To reach B2, you need to connect ideas using Contrasting Connectors.
Look at this specific sentence from the text:
*"Although the estate first denied reports of a sale in January, the NFL later fined the organization..."
🔍 Why this is a B2 Move
Instead of making two separate statements, the writer uses "Although" to show a conflict between a claim (denying the sale) and a reality (the fine). This creates a sophisticated flow.
🛠️ The Blueprint: How to use it
Formula: Although + [Fact A], [Opposite Fact B]
- A2 Style: It was raining. I went for a walk. (Simple)
- B2 Style: Although it was raining, I went for a walk. (Connected)
💡 Other 'Power Words' from the Text
Notice the word "Despite" in the article: "Despite some league executives suggesting... the team attracted many buyers."
The Golden Rule:
- Use Although before a full sentence (Subject + Verb).
- Use Despite before a noun or a gerund (-ing word).
Comparison Table:
| Word | Followed by... | Example from context |
|---|---|---|
| Although | Subject + Verb | Although the estate denied... |
| Despite | Noun / -ing | Despite some executives suggesting... |

Transfer of Ownership of the Seattle Seahawks Franchise to the Khosla Group
西雅圖海鷹隊球隊所有權轉讓至 Khosla 集團
Introduction
The Estate of Paul G. Allen has reached an agreement to sell the Seattle Seahawks to an ownership group led by the Khosla family.

Main Body
The divestiture of the franchise, facilitated by the investment bank Allen & Co., represents the first change in ownership since 1997. Following the 2018 demise of Paul Allen, the asset was managed by his estate under the direction of Jody Allen, adhering to a testamentary mandate that sports holdings be liquidated to fund philanthropic endeavors. Although the estate initially contested reports of a pending sale in January, the NFL subsequently imposed a $5 million penalty on the organization for non-compliance with league regulations. Despite qualitative assessments from certain league executives suggesting a lack of market momentum relative to previous franchise transactions, the asset attracted significant interest, culminating in a record valuation of approximately $9.612 billion.

The acquiring entity is led by the Khosla family, with Neeru Khosla designated as the controlling owner. The group includes Vinod Khosla, a co-founder of Sun Microsystems and founder of Khosla Ventures, and Neal Khosla, the CEO of Curai. To ensure regulatory compliance, Vinod Khosla is required to divest his existing limited partnership interest in the San Francisco 49ers. The NFL has initiated a formal due diligence process and a review of transaction documentation, which will be presented to the Finance Committee prior to a final membership vote for approval.

Conclusion
The transaction awaits final NFL membership approval following the completion of customary regulatory reviews.

◈ The Architecture of 'Nominalization' and High-Register Formalism
To transition from B2 to C2, a student must move beyond describing actions and begin constructing states. This text is a masterclass in Nominalization—the process of turning verbs (actions) and adjectives (qualities) into nouns. This is the hallmark of legal, financial, and academic English.
⚡ The Linguistic Shift
Observe the transformation of dynamic events into static, authoritative entities:
- Action: The estate sold the franchise Nominalization: "The divestiture of the franchise..."
- Action: Paul Allen died Nominalization: "Following the 2018 demise of Paul Allen..."
- Action: The league checked the documents Nominalization: "The NFL has initiated a formal due diligence process..."
🔍 Why this constitutes C2 Mastery
B2 learners use verbs to drive a sentence ('They decided to sell it'). C2 learners use nouns to create a 'conceptual anchor' ('The divestiture represents...'). By using divestiture, demise, non-compliance, and valuation, the writer removes the human actor and emphasizes the institutional process.
💎 Nuance Breakdown: "Testamentary Mandate"
Note the precision of the adjective testamentary. A B2 student might say 'his will said...' (informal/simplistic). A C2 practitioner utilizes the specific legal adjective to modify the noun mandate, instantly signaling a professional, high-stakes context.
Syntactic Pivot:
"Despite qualitative assessments... suggesting a lack of market momentum..."
This phrase avoids the B2 structure ('Some people said it wasn't popular') in favor of an abstract noun phrase. The 'momentum' isn't something that is moving; it is a 'lack' (noun) of 'momentum' (noun) based on 'assessments' (noun). This creates a dense, information-rich layer of prose typical of elite corporate communication.
